Alles lesenFairly-typical 1950s teenagers Arthur Bartley and Janet Willard find their lives turned upside-down when Janet becomes pregnant. Arthur is desperate to tell his parents of the predicament he and Janet are in, but when he can't manage to, he arranges for Janet to have an abortion.     7SnoopyStyle

    pushing against limitations

    Arthur Bartley and Janet Willard are fresh-faced teens in 1950s America. Arthur shoots the breeze with his friend Ernie drinking, smoking, and playing poker. Janet enters their basement hideout. Ernie forges a permission slip for her. Arthur and Janet start a relationship which culminates to a desperate need for an abortion.

    There are limitations for its time. There is no way to show the sexual encounter and the word abortion is never mentioned. It's already pushing the envelop to touch upon the subject matter. It is exactly what one expects from a 50's movie dealing with teen sex and abortion. The movie has one major change from the play that speaks to the public sensitivity. As a movie, it is very much a 50's movie. It is old fashion melodrama. The young actors are all capable. The two leads are very young and fresh-faced. It's like a better made PSA movie. That's giving it short shrift. It's better than that. There is real tension in the drama. The most compelling section is Arthur trying to tell his parents. The ending is the safer choice which is as much as can be expected for its time. While the attempt is commendable, it cannot escape the melodramatic style and the moral restrictions.

      According to Bobby Rupp, this was a movie that murder victim Nancy Clutter wanted to see. He mentions this in the book 'In Cold Blood' by Truman Capote.
